这两个css选择器是一样的吗?

时间:2009-08-15 07:21:28

标签: css css-selectors

1.parent > son
2.parent>son

唯一的区别是“>”之前和之后是否有空格,

以及浏览器如何支持这种选择器?

3 个答案:

答案 0 :(得分:3)

是的,这称为child selector,空格无关紧要。

大多数浏览器都支持它,IE6及更低版本除外。 Here's a handy compatibility table.

答案 1 :(得分:1)

当然,间距无关紧要。 在市场上所有相关的浏览器中,只有IE6不支持这一点。所有其他人都这样做。

除了简单的后代选择器之外,IE6不支持任何内容,例如“父子”。

答案 2 :(得分:0)

当您引用相同的元素时,将使用不带空格的选择符。 div.content选择器与div的元素匹配,并且还具有类content

作为>运算符描述直接的父子关系,左边的表达式与右边的表达式不能匹配相同的元素。元素不能是它自己的孩子。因此,在没有空格的情况下编写它与使用空格编写它具有相同的含义。